GDPR Chapter 5
Chapter 5 of the G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ation) governs the transfer of personal data to third countries or international organisations.
Under “Article 45: Transfers on the basis of an adequacy decision” of the GDPR and the European Commission’s Adequacy Decisions, personal data can flow freely from the EU to countries with adequate levels of protection, such as Japan and South Korea.

What are adequacy decisions?
The European Commission has the power to determine, on the basis of article 45 of Regulation (EU) 2016/679 whether a country outside the EU offers an adequate level of data protection.
The adoption of an adequacy decision involves:
a proposal from the European Commission;
an opinion of the European Data Protection Board;
an approval from representatives of EU countries;
the adoption of the decision by the European Commission.
At any time, the European Parliament and the Council may request the European Commission to maintain, amend or withdraw the adequacy decision on the grounds that its act exceeds the implementing powers provided for in the regulation.
The effect of such a decision is that personal data can flow from the EU (and Norway, Liechtenstein and Iceland) to that third country without any further safeguard being necessary. In others words, transfers to the country in question will be assimilated to intra-EU transmissions of data.
